Cooking Class - 3-Day Foodie Fun Teens: Global Baking - Kirkland

What You’ll Do

Explore the world of cuisine through fresh baked goods.

Budding pastry chefs and home bakers will love this hands-on cooking series. Designed for kids ages 12 and older, these summer cooking classes are meant to help chefs feel more confident and creative in the kitchen. A chef instructor will guide them through challenging menus featuring baked goods from around the world. They'll practice food prep and kitchen safety skills while mastering techniques. The last day will feature a mystery challenge to craft a meal from scratch. Each student will go home with recipes to recreate for friends and family.

Classes typically run for two to two and a half hours, unless specified otherwise. Group work is a key component; kids can expect to collaborate with four other students. The class involves standing, cooking and active participation throughout. Comfortable, closed-toe shoes are required and long hair should be securely tied back for safety. Please note that these are drop-off classes. Parents do not stay during the classes.

This event is suitable for kids aged 12-17

Meet your chef


Chef Peter's culinary journey may have begun in Northern California, but it's taken him around the U.S., with stops in D.C. and Nantucket. He honed his talent in well-regarded eateries, eventually rising to the level of executive chef. His restaurant experience includes a stint at the Watergate Hotel. Now happily settled in Seattle, Chef Peter is often found sharing his skills in cooking classes and with local and national nonprofits.
